USAGE SUMMARY

The phrase "for your consumption" is correct and usable in written English.
It can be used when referring to something that is intended to be used, enjoyed, or utilized by someone, often in the context of information or resources. Example: "This report has been prepared for your consumption, providing insights into our recent findings."

Expert writing Tips

Best practice

Use "for your consumption" when you want to subtly imply that the information or content is curated or prepared specifically for the audience, often implying a degree of effort or selection on the part of the provider.

Common error

Avoid using "for your consumption" in highly formal or academic writing. Opt for more neutral phrases like "for your review" or "for your consideration" to maintain a professional tone.

FAQs

How can I use "for your consumption" in a sentence?

This phrase is used to indicate that something is provided or prepared for someone to use, read, view, or otherwise experience. For example, "Here is the report "for your consumption", detailing the project's progress."

What phrases are similar to "for your consumption"?

Alternatives include "for your use", "for your review", "for your consideration", or "at your disposal". The best choice depends on the specific context.

Is "for your consumption" appropriate for formal writing?

While grammatically correct, "for your consumption" can sound slightly informal or even marketing-oriented. In formal writing, consider alternatives like "for your review" or "for your attention".

What's the connotation of using "for your consumption"?

The phrase suggests that something has been prepared or curated specifically for the audience. It can sometimes imply that the information is easily digestible or tailored to the reader's needs. Consider if this connotation is appropriate for your intended message.
